A leading food service provider is seeking a part-time Food Service Worker in Strathroy-Caradoc. You will prepare, present, and serve meals while ensuring quality and safety. Ideal candidates will have FoodSafe certification and experience in food service. Responsibilities include food preparation, cleaning duties, and customer service. Join a dynamic team and contribute to creating enjoyable dining experiences.
Working Title: Food Service Worker, PT
Employment Status: Part-Time
Starting Hourly Rate: $17.60 per hour
Address: 361 Second Street Strathroy ON N7G 3H8
New Hire Schedule: Monday-Friday, 3-6 hours/day
Start Date: ASAP
Important Information: Previous cooking and cash handling experience is preferred. Must be reliable and dependable and be able to work in a busy fast paced kitchen.
